 International Business Certificate |

				The “Certificate in International Business” is an option for either business or non-business majors. Students are eligible when they have completed 45 hours of classes with at least a 2.0 GPA and have taken the appropriate prerequuisites. Students can formally apply to enroll in the certificate program in the Richards College Student Success Center, Room 1208, Miller Hall. |  
													| Requirements: (15 hours)
  Completion of 3 hours of earned university foreign language credit or a foreign language waiver.Completion of 9 hours of upper division approved “International Business Courses”. Approved courses include: ECON 4450 , ECON 4470 ; FINC 4521 ; MKTG 4866 ; MGNT 3627 , MGNT 4625 .At least one course (3 hours) of certificate coursework must be taken as part of a study abroad program. Completion of certificate requirements will be noted on the student’s transcript. |   Return to: Programs of Study
